Load Reduction for Timely Applications in the Cloud

2021 
In many IoT applications, sensor data is sent remotely to be processed, but only the freshest result is of interest. In this letter we investigate a feedback mechanism that aborts the processing of stale data at the remote end to reduce the load and save costs. The process is approximated by an M/M/ $\infty $ queueing system with a feedback loop. We find the exact expression of the average computational time saved and show that with the feedback loop in place the computation time per CPU can be cut up to 25%, making the technique very promising.
